On 14th April 2021, Bernie Madoff, the mastermind behind the biggest ponzi scheme within the historical past of human civilization handed away on the age of 82 in a United States federal jail whereas serving his 2009 sentence of 150 years in jail. He was accused of “not only a cold crime that takes place on paper, however one as an alternative that takes a staggering toll”, within the phrases of the US District Decide who awarded him the utmost jail-time that federal prosecutors had requested.

Associated Information

Fairly remarkably, on the identical time, in a distinct a part of the identical continent, a weird bull-run kicked off for Dogecoin, a meme-based digital forex shocking monetary specialists and commentators throughout the globe.

A short background nevertheless on Madoff’s ponzi scheme deserves consideration. “One massive lie” was how Madoff himself described the asset administration arm of the agency a day earlier than he was arrested by Federal prosecutors. Pretending to be buying and selling in securities, utilizing his “distinctive” technique of selecting profitable bets, Madoff promised his traders a gentle return on their investments. Buyers did obtain a gentle return for a surprisingly lengthy period of time. Nevertheless, the returns weren’t earned. They have been fictitious. Older traders have been paid off from the investments made by newer traders. As it’s apparent, this association would proceed solely till new traders develop at a considerable fee to cowl for the rising income expenditure. The genius in Madoff was his means to fabricate counterfeit returns all by way of the recession within the Nineties, the 1998 monetary disaster and the September 2001 assaults. The 2008 monetary disaster was nevertheless, too sharp for Madoff to “handle”. Older traders pulled out, new ones dried up and banks stopped lending. Ultimately the scheme unraveled revealing losses amounting to USD 65 Billion.

So what hyperlinks Madoff and cryptocurrencies?

Cryptocurrencies are basically digital currencies that aren’t issued by any central authority and rely on the customers of the forex for his or her validation. The validation is recorded on the Blockchain which is there for everybody to see. Because the forex is decentralized, there is no such thing as a geopolitics concerned. Because the transactions are publicly accessible, implementing counterfeit transactions is extraordinarily troublesome. Because the total system is encrypted utilizing cryptographic protocols, the transactions are safe. Most significantly, they’re simply convertible into USD in the intervening time. Most “critical” cryptocurrencies, like Bitcoin, are restricted in quantity defending in opposition to inflation. Cryptocurrencies have been the darling of fin-tech observers since 2013 and we’re presently within the midst of a cryptocurrency bubble with costs of each sort of cryptocurrency taking pictures by way of the roof.

One such cryptocurrency taking beginning in 2013 was Dogecoin that includes the unassuming face of a Japanese Shiba Inu canine which was a viral meme in the identical 12 months. Developed by two software program engineers as a enjoyable experiment, Dogecoin reached a market capitalization of 85 Bn USD within the first week of Could 2021. That’s about as massive as India’s e-commerce market. And what’s the market capitalization based on? Nothing various barks.

On three accounts, the fast development in cryptocurrency is akin to a ponzi scheme. Individuals make investments into these as a result of they anticipate good returns. There is no such thing as a recognized supply of producing income on the funding. The nice returns that early traders earn are on account of the brand new traders who anticipate additional development. Whereas cryptocurrency is touted as the way forward for banking and decentralized finance (DeFi), none of that has materialized but and even when it does, holders of crypto forex wouldn’t be capable of generate any earnings from these investments. Bitcoin apologists nevertheless make claims in regards to the inherent worth of cryptocurrencies by way of the quantity of labor it takes to mine a bitcoin. Whereas contesting that declare is a complete article in itself, let’s look how Dogecoin fares vis-à-vis different cryptocurrencies.

Dogecoin is a forex, vital portions of that are held by a small variety of wallets. The highest 10-11 wallets maintain near 50% of Dogecoin. That makes it a significantly dangerous and unstable market. Even throughout the already extremely dangerous cryptocurrency enterprise. The whim of 1 holder one positive day might deliver the worth of Dogecoin again to the bottom. As well as, the issuance of Dogecoin just isn’t restricted like Bitcoin which is capped at 21 Million cash. You simply can theoretically mine as many Dogecoins as you might like, making the very foundational purpose for bitcoin’s demand absent within the case of Dogecoin. Dogecoin additionally has very small mining swimming pools which make it much more weak to fraud. Giant and effectively spread-out mining swimming pools make it unattainable for scamsters to aim making fraudulent entries to the chain of blocks being verified concurrently throughout the globe. Some critics additionally declare Dogecoin is mutable. Immutability is likely one of the founding ideas of cryptocurrencies which makes the Blockchain safe from arbitrary modifications. Immutability presents stability to a coin since guidelines are set and usually are not changeable. Dogecoin, if immutable, is weak to wild fluctuations if a majority decides to change the character of the coin.

The canine on Dogecoin was a joke. Until main economies determine to undertake cryptocurrencies in an enormous means into mainstream fiscal and/or financial insurance policies, the joke will proceed to play on within the wallets of the thousands and thousands of the traders on the lookout for a fast return. Whereas the early traders feed on the newer ones, it will not be unreasonable to anticipate an “one other massive lie” revelation sooner or later.
